Overview

Under general direction of Manager of Space Management or Senior Space Planning Analyst, works as a cross functional team member providing merchandising insight to the procurement team to plan and implement products with a speed to shelf emphasis. Responsible for developing and maintaining accurate planograms across assigned product categories for company stores, using space planning and database software. This position will ensure sales, margin performance and labor efficiencies of planograms are optimized through knowledge of product assortment, merchandising and most effective visual display standards potentially impacting hundreds of thousands of dollars in profit.

Typical Duties and Responsibilities

  • Creates and manages planograms at the store level for all product categories using space planning software according to merchandising and planogram standards.
  • Analyzes performance metrics, such as days of supply, margins, and sales to provide recommendations that identify potential opportunities to improve productivity of space to the buying department.
  • Coordinates and implements roll out of new planograms, resets, remodels and new store openings with store management, suppliers and distributors.
  • Maintains a comprehensive database of store planograms.
  • Accurately captures product attributes and merchandising information (e.g., product dimensions, description, size, etc.)
  • Liaises with buyers, floor planners, store managers, suppliers and distributors as necessary to develop accurate planograms that optimize sales and margin performance.
  • Communicates planogram changes to the floor plan team.
  • Provides support for all space management activities (e.g., category resets, new store merchandising, special projects, etc.)
  • Creates communication documents for Store merchandising execution
  • Works with Assortment Analysts for assigned categories on a review basis
  • Performs other duties as assigned or needed
